Doing Well and Doing Good
The Greenville County Bar Association held a luncheon in July 2006 welcoming the
summer associates who are working at local law firms. Family Court Judge Robert
N. Jenkins, Sr., gave an address entitled "Doing Well and Doing Good". He reminded
us that we must not only do well professionally by providing quality legal services
to our clients, but we must also do good by using our skills and abilities to help
solve community problems. To read a copy of this speech, please

The Tommy Thomason Award
Integrity, compassion, fairness, dedication to community, love of the practice of law and pursuit of the
practice as a service to people. These are but a few of the attributes exhibited by the late Tommy Thomason.
Tommy was a distinguished member of the Greenville County Bar Association who practiced in Greenville for 40
years with the firm of Love Thornton Arnold and Thomason. In 1993, the Greenville County Bar Association
established the Tommy Thomason Award to honor a Greenville lawyer who best
exemplifies the wonderful qualities of Tommy Thomason.
